About #243140 Color Code
In the HSL color space, this color has a hue angle of 212°, a saturation of 28%, and a lightness of 20%. The HSV representation shows a hue of 212°, a saturation of 44%, and a value of 25%.
- HEX: #243140
- RGB: rgb(36, 49, 64)
- HSL: hsl(212, 28%, 20%)
- HSV: hsv(212, 44%, 25%)
- CMYK: 44.00% cyan, 23.00% magenta, 0.00% yellow, 75.00% black
- XYZ: 2.69, 2.91, 3.98
- Yxy: 2.91, 0.2808, 0.3038
- Hunter Lab: 19.66, -2.14, -11.34
- CIE-Lab: 19.66, -2.14, -11.34
In the XYZ color space, this color is represented as X: 2.69, Y: 2.91, Z: 3.98. The Yxy representation further refines this as Y: 2.91, x: 0.2808, and y: 0.3038.
In the Hunter Lab color space, this color is represented as L: 19.66, a: -2.14, and b: -11.34. Similarly, in the CIE-Lab color space, it is represented as L: 19.66, a: -2.14, and b: -11.34.

CSS Examples of #243140
/* Using HEX */ body { background-color: #243140; }
/* Using RGB */ body { background-color: rgb(36, 49, 64); }
/* Using RGB with opacity */ body { background-color: rgba(36, 49, 64, 0.5); }
/* Using HSL */ body { background-color: hsl(212, 28%, 20%); }
/* Text color */ p { color: #243140; }
/* Box shadow */ div { box-shadow: 4px 4px #243140; }
